Nigeria Head of State; Yakubu Gowon Message After The Death Of Egypt President Gamal Abdel Nasser
Transcript:
"It is with the deepest regret and a sense of grievous loss that I learned of the sudden and untimely death of President Gamal Abdul Nasser, President of the United Arab Republic. On behalf of the Government and the entire people Nigeria I wish to express our heartfelt sympathy and condolence to his family, and to the Government and people of the United Arab Republic. Only three weeks ago I had the honour of being his quest in Cairo and the opportunity of exchanging views with him on many issues of our time. It did not take me much time to see in him a man with a sense of mission, the pursuit of which he had devoted his whole life. he left me in no doubt about his honesty and devotion to the cause of justice and freedom not only for his people but for all mankind. His critics did not understand him, largely because they failed to communicate with him. By his death the world has lost a great leader. he will be difficult to replace in our lifetime."
+
September 1970
